不得不吐糟下checkbox默認樣式真是有點略丑?。?!checkbox組件為一個多選框被放到checkbox-group組中,并在checkbox-group(只能包含checkbox)中設置監(jiān)聽事件。
checkbox-group監(jiān)聽方法:
checkbox多選屬性:
wxml
<!--checkbox-group就是一個checkbox組 有個監(jiān)聽事件bindchange,監(jiān)聽數據選中和取消-->
<checkbox-group bindchange="listenCheckboxChange">
<!--這里用label顯示內容,for循環(huán)寫法 wx:for-items 默認item為每一項-->
<label style="display: flex;" wx:for-items="{{items}}">
<!--value值和默認選中狀態(tài)都是通過數據綁定在js中的-->
<checkbox value="{{item.name}}" checked="{{item.checked}}"/>{{item.value}}
</label>
</checkbox-group>
js